I am 23 years old and I'm not medically stupid or anything.. but my period came 5 days early this month which hasn't happened in years and i had spotting the day before (very dark) which is abnormal. My period was very dark with a lot of clots and i had cramping about 2 in below my belly button the whole way around my back. i bled thru tampons within an hour and was miserable! i called the gyno who told me that i was probably having a miscarriage! she said most women have 2 a year and don't even realize it, they chalk it up to early periods!! i have never heard this!! didn't know if anyone else had?? the worst part is, she didn't even want to see me. she said there is nothing she can do whether it's a period or a miscarriage. the bleeding has now (day2) turned bright bright red and has slowed a bit.. tampon every 2 hours. the cramping has also changed to an ache the whole way around to my back. my period is always heavy the first day so i'm used to that but i always cramp on the side i'm ovulating from.. i even get like hard lumps i can feel. the cramps always stop whenever i start though. i'm at a total loss here!!! i usually bloat really bad before my period and i haven't at all this month. anyone who can shed some light on this would be greatly appreciated!!!! thanks!
